From: Ingo Molnar Date: Sat, 23 Dec 2006 15:55:29 +0000 (+0100) Subject: [PATCH] suspend: fix suspend on single-CPU systems X-Git-Tag: v2.6.20-rc2~3 X-Git-Url: http://git.openpandora.org/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?a=commitdiff_plain;h=e1d9fd2e3d33b2fec3207171ec8ca6e71d5c81c7;p=pandora-kernel.git [PATCH] suspend: fix suspend on single-CPU systems Clark Williams reported that suspend doesnt work on his laptop on 2.6.20-rc1-rt kernels. The bug was introduced by the following cleanup commit: commit 112cecb2cc0e7341db92281ba04b26c41bb8146d Author: Siddha, Suresh B Date: Wed Dec 6 20:34:31 2006 -0800 [PATCH] suspend: don't change cpus_allowed for task initiating the suspend because with this change 'error' is not initialized to 0 anymore, if there are no other online CPUs. (i.e. if the system is single-CPU). the fix is the initialize it to 0. The really weird thing is that my version of gcc does not warn about this non-initialized variable situation ...
